Bennet642k2: Anyway the doc I submitted were: the study permit forms, family info, wace results, first degree result, NYSC discharge cert, SOP, letter from sponsor,affidavits of sponsor, SOA from sponsor, offer letter for admission, full tuition payments receipts, data page of international passport from sponsor, my data page inter passport. I studied engineering as my first degree and intend to study for post graduate on international business management. I don't knw wat else they need. * Length of proposed stay in Canada - this reason I don't understand too much, mostly comes with the next reason, this is something that a great SOP can tackle. * Purpose of visit - This is actually where the problem lies, you're a fresh graduate, you studied Engineering in your UG level, the sudden deviation to international business is a NO NO for the Vo, if you don't have solid reasons in your SOP for the deviation or work experience in that line. You really have to work on this and I'll be sincere with you, I really have no idea how you'll do that has you're a fresh grad with no work experience.. But there's nothing a great SOP cannot do. * your current employment situation - when did you complete your NYSC and what are you doing currently? They don't like idle people. * your personal assets and financial status - well, since you have no source of income, you def have no funds to show, this also comes with the reason above. * your travel History - this isn't a really serious reason sha, if you've not overstayed in any country. I really hope other people will also help out in filling the loop holes. |

Headlamp1: cc team12, tnuola etc
What are the chances of one who is a graduae of elect elect engin, been working in an IT company for 2yrs and want to go for pgd in robotics and automation (Co-op).
What strong home tie can such use to convince the VO? Most especially as it is a co-op program? Co-op is more like Industrial attachment, it allows you have more insight on the course you studied. You should also write a convincing SOP on why you want to study robotics and automation. How robotics automation software is the future of IT, how its related to what you do at the moment and its relevance to your place of work and to your home country etc. A good home tie is a study leave letter from your place of working, a letter of intro from them will also make sense, would be nice if they highlight what relevance your studying the program will be to the company. |

Travel › Re: Travelling To Canada Part 7 by tnuola(f): 9:31pm On May 01, 2015 |
modash: So If I put the month in my account for the one month(the last month) And print my SOA, is that ok? Because I know for uk student visa the money needs to be fixed in your acct for 28days When it comes to canada visa application, its not about just having, dumping or fixing money in your account, they want to see transactions, inflow and outflow of cash, in the account. The minimum number of months to be printed out in the statement of account is 4months. |
